The Osher Lifelong Learning Institute at the University of Denver (OLLI at DU) is an adult learning membership program designed for inquiring adults, age 50 and "better," who wish to pursue lifelong learning in a relaxed non-competitive atmosphere. OLLI members come from diverse backgrounds and professions and share the desire to stay intellectually active and engaged. No one is a stranger for long at OLLI because everyone who joins has the same desire to learn and share expertise in the company of peers. Thanks to the generosity of The Bernard Osher Foundation, OLLI at DU joins a network of more than 125 institutes across the U.S. that are helping older learners find personal fulfillment.

Position Summary

The OLLI at DU On Campus Program Coordinator reports directly to the On Campus Manager/Curriculum Manager and to the OLLI at DU Co-Executive Director for Technology, Operations, Finance, and Curriculum. The primary responsibility is to support the On Campus/Curriculum Manager in overseeing the operation of the OLLI On Campus program and to provide assistance in curriculum and catalog development.

This is a part-time, non-benefited position not to exceed 500 hours in a calendar year.

Essential Functions

OLLI On Campus Program

  • Assist the OLLI at DU On Campus Manager in the operation of the On Campus program.
  • Maintain supplies for campus- mugs, bags, name tent cards, pens.
  • Provide snow closure information to OLLI at DU Support Specialist to put on voicemail and on website for OLLI On Campus courses.
  • Prepare nametags for new in-person members.
  • Assist members with registration by being available via email during first two weeks of registration each term.
  • Assist with in-person courses at the campus, as needed, including preparation of class roster, AV equipment, general member assistance.
  • Assist On Campus Manager with open houses, facilitator recognition events, and other special campus events.
  • Assist On Campus Manager in the submission of data for a Master Course Spreadsheet with information on course, course meeting dates, facilitators.
  • Assist On Campus Manager with program data (facilitator and volunteer recognition, course history).
  • Assist On Campus Manager, in collaboration with the articles for the monthly OLLI at DU Constant Contact newsletter (spotlights on courses, facilitators, events at the campus).
  • Maintain a list of suggested facilitators and classes - using data from evaluation forms and from member input.

OLLI at DU Catalog Development

  • Provide support in the development of the OLLI at DU catalog of course and webinar offerings.
  • Assist the Curriculum Manager with the compilation of data for the Core Curriculum Committee’s use.
  • Provide assistance in the development of reports of registration data for all OLLI courses each term.
